Resolution of disagreements and disputes

  1. Disputes arising between the Customer and the E-store shall be resolved through negotiations.
  2. If the Seller has refused to resolve the Consumer's complaint or the Consumer does not agree with the solution offered by the Seller and believes that their rights have been violated or their interests harmed, the Consumer may submit a complaint to the Consumer Disputes Committee through the Consumer Protection and Technical Regulatory Authority or to the court. Filing a complaint with the Committee is free for the consumer and the transaction value must be over 20 euros. The Consumer may submit the complaint personally or through a representative. The contact details of the Consumer Disputes Committee can be found on the website of the Consumer Protection and Technical Regulatory Authority. For resolving issues arising in European Union member states, the Consumer can contact the European Consumer Centre.
